How much do cnb bank trust j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 11, 2026, the average yearly pay for cnb bank trust in the United States is $87,678.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$72,000.00 and $107,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a CNB Bank Trust officer?

To thrive as a CNB Bank Trust Officer, you need expertise in fiduciary management, financial analysis, and a solid understanding of trust and estate law, typically supported by a bachelor's degree in finance or related fields. Familiarity with trust accounting systems, wealth management platforms, and relevant certifications such as CTFA (Certified Trust and Fiduciary Advisor) are highly valued. Exceptional interpersonal skills, attention to detail, and ethical judgment help build trust with clients and ensure regulatory compliance. These competencies are essential for managing complex client portfolios, safeguarding assets, and delivering high-quality service in a highly regulated industry.

What are some common challenges faced by professionals working in a trust department at CNB Bank?

Professionals in the CNB Bank Trust department often navigate complex regulatory requirements and must stay up-to-date with changes in trust and estate law. A common challenge is managing multiple client accounts while ensuring each trust is administered according to its unique terms and the client's intentions. Effective communication with clients, beneficiaries, attorneys, and internal teams is essential, as is maintaining a high level of accuracy and confidentiality. Additionally, trust officers are frequently tasked with balancing fiduciary responsibilities and providing personalized client service in a fast-paced environment.

What does a CNB Bank Trust officer do?

A CNB Bank Trust officer manages trust accounts and provides fiduciary services for clients, which may include individuals, families, or organizations. Their responsibilities typically involve overseeing the administration of trusts, estates, and investment portfolios, ensuring compliance with legal regulations, and acting in the best interest of beneficiaries. Trust officers may also advise clients on estate planning, wealth management, and charitable giving strategies.

Job description

Description:

The Talent Acquisition & Performance Management Manager is responsible for leading strategic talent acquisition initiatives and driving effective performance and conduct management across the organization. This role partners closely with CERO and HR Leaders, and business leaders to ensure hiring, HR onboarding, performance management, and compensation processes are consistent, compliant, budget-aligned, and designed to support a high-performance culture.


Below is a list of essential functions of this position. Additional responsibilities may be assigned in the position.


KEY R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Partner with Talent Acquisition Leader to strategically drive Talent Acquisition initiatives aligned with the business priorities
  • Ensure all Talent Acquisition documents, tools, and processes are reviewed and updated annually
  • Own the Performance process in the HRIS, ensuring timely launch, ongoing monitoring, and full completion of all employee performance reviews and/or corrective actions.
  • Coach managers on performance issues, behavioral concerns, and corrective action processes
  • Provide guidance on progressive discipline, documentation standards, and conduct management
  • Partner with Learning & Development to ensure all managers receive appropriate training on performance management processes and expectations
  • Oversight of FTE Budget for accuracy and alignment with performance
